I am again playing with those gorgeous Silhouette Flowers from Katzelkraft.


This time I masked off a trip on my card base and sponged in rainbow colors. Added the flowers in a shade darker after I removed the upper mask. I added some Stickles to some of the flowers. The sentiment is from The Ton.
